MRI stands for Magnetic Resonance Imagery. Professionals or technicians are trained in using magnetic forces and radio waves to create images of the organs inside the body. They learn these skills through the MRI tech programs offered by numerous educational centers today.

MRI is used to observe and diagnose a wide range of medical conditions. To become an MRI technician, one should hold an associate’s degree or a bachelor’s degree in radiological science. These programs provide qualified students with the diploma and certification to practice in the MRI field. However, it’s important to note that different educational requirements, licensure procedures, and certification regulations exist in every state.

How MRI Tech Programs Get You Certified

MRI Tech Programs are easily available for aspiring MRI technicians, as they’re also offered online. With online MRI tech programs, students no longer have to attend classroom training in community colleges, technical schools, or universities. For those already holding a radiological degree, getting an MRI specialization is as easy as choosing and attending the right MRI tech program.

After finishing a comprehensive MRI course, the student gains the educational and clinical credits necessary to qualify for a seat at a professional certification examination. It all boils down to choosing the right school that offers the full program to make you eligible for licensure.

How to Choose an MRI School

Choose an Online MRI school well, as not all of them offer the same kind of MRI tech programs. The first thing to consider is the accreditation of the institution. The regulating bodies should recognize their courses to make the education credits and experience requirements valid. These are both required to earn state licensure or professional certification from organizations such as the American Registry of Radiologic Technologists.

Another thing to consider is the prerequisites. Ensure you check if you qualify for the MRI tech programs the school offers. Some programs are specifically designed for students who hold a related degree or are already certified or licensed radiologic technologists.

Different Types of MRI Tech Programs

There are different types of MRI Tech Programs that would help you earn your certification. The ones listed below are some of the options available.

  1. Diploma or Certificate Programs

The diploma or certificate programs in MRI technology may run from several months to a year. For this length of training, applicants should hold a degree or certification in radiological science or a related field. To be eligible for MRI certification, clinical practicums are required.

  1. Associate’s or Bachelor’s Degrees

There are no bachelor’s or associate’s degrees specifically designed to produce technicians with basic to extensive training in MRI. An associate’s degree program often takes two years and may include basic training. A bachelor’s degree takes longer, usually 4 years, but the course lets you meet all the state’s eligibility requirements for licensure or certification.
